64 changes: 64 additions & 0 deletions src/run/runner/wall_time/perf/perf_executable.rs
Original file line number Diff line number Diff line change
@@ -0,0 +1,64 @@
use crate::prelude::*;

use std::process::Command;

const FIND_PERF_CMD: &str =
"find /usr/lib -executable -path \"/usr/lib/linux-tools-*/perf\" | sort | tail -n1";

/// Attempts to find the path to the `perf` executable that is installed and working.
/// Returns None if `perf` is not installed or not functioning correctly.
pub fn get_working_perf_executable() -> Option<String> {
let is_installed = Command::new("which")
.arg("perf")
.output()
.is_ok_and(|output| output.status.success());
if !is_installed {
debug!("perf is not installed");
return None;
}

debug!("perf is installed, checking if it is functioning correctly");
if Command::new("perf")
.arg("--version") // here we use --version to check if perf is working
.output()
.is_ok_and(|output| output.status.success())
{
return Some("perf".to_string());
} else {
// The following is a workaround for this outstanding Ubuntu issue: https://bugs.launchpad.net/ubuntu/+source/linux-hwe-6.14/+bug/2117159/
debug!(
"perf command is not functioning correctly, trying to find alternative path using \"{FIND_PERF_CMD}\""
);
if let Ok(perf_path) = Command::new("sh").arg("-c").arg(FIND_PERF_CMD).output() {
if perf_path.status.success() {
let path = String::from_utf8_lossy(&perf_path.stdout)
.trim()
.to_string();
if path.is_empty() {
debug!("No alternative perf path found");
return None;
}
debug!("Found perf path: {path}");
// Check if this perf is working by getting its version
if let Ok(version_output) = Command::new(&path).arg("--version").output() {
if !version_output.status.success() {
debug!(
"Failed to get perf version from alternative path. stderr: {}",
String::from_utf8_lossy(&version_output.stderr)
);
return None;
}

let version = String::from_utf8_lossy(&version_output.stdout)
.trim()
.to_string();
debug!("Found perf version from alternative path: {version}");
return Some(path);
}
}
}
}

debug!("perf is installed but not functioning correctly");
None
}
